feat: restructure feature management and update project files

- Introduced a new `package-lock.json` to manage dependencies.
- Removed obsolete `.automaker/feature_list.json` and replaced it with a new structure under `.automaker/features/{id}/feature.json` for better organization.
- Updated various components to utilize the new features API for managing features, including creation, updates, and deletions.
- Enhanced the UI to reflect changes in feature management, including updates to the sidebar and board view.
- Improved documentation and comments throughout the codebase to clarify the new feature management process.
